Predicting Failure Mechanisms of Adhesively Bonded Thick Metallic and Composite Adherends
Abstract
Reliable implementation of bonded composite patch repairs requires predicting failuremechanisms of adhesively bonded composite to thick metallic adherends. The proposed workhas two research objectives: (1) Identify failure mechanisms the composite patch, and (2) solvethe governing differential equation for the composite patch. Two key benefits to the Navy thatare: (1) Fundamental Understanding of Failure Mechanisms of Over Laminated ThickAluminum to Thin Composite Joints, and (2) Numerical Solution Approach for Thick Aluminumto Thin Composite Joint Ultimate Capacity.
